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> [PHP][MYSQL] Liczba wyświetlania obiektu
tomsi
post 17.11.2008, 15:15:09
Post #1





Grupa: Zarejestrowani
Postów: 379
Pomógł: 45
Dołączył: 30.06.2007

Ostrzeżenie: (10%)
X----


Na jakiej zasadzie robi się zliczanie odwiedzin jakiegoś obiektu? Np. żeby obok nazwy w menu była liczba ile razy ktoś wchodził na tą podstronę oraz ile razy było otwierane zdjęcie?


--------------------
Jeśli Ci pomogłem kliknij "Pomógł"
Jeśli Ty mi pomogłeś kliknę "Pomógł"
Go to the top of the page
+Quote Post
 
Start new topic
Odpowiedzi (1 - 3)
piotrooo89
post 17.11.2008, 15:17:26
Post #2


Newsman


Grupa: Moderatorzy
Postów: 4 005
Pomógł: 548
Dołączył: 7.04.2008
Skąd: Trzebinia/Kraków




wykorzystujesz mysql'a tworzysz sobie nowe pole w ktorym liczys odwiedziny. zaczynasz od 0 i po kazdym kliknięciu na dany obiekt dodajesz kolejna liczbe, pozniej odczytujesz i masz. tyle.


--------------------
Go to the top of the page
+Quote Post
tomsi
post 17.11.2008, 16:11:08
Post #3





Grupa: Zarejestrowani
Postów: 379
Pomógł: 45
Dołączył: 30.06.2007

Ostrzeżenie: (10%)
X----


No tak myślałem, czyli przy każdym elemencie muszę robić update do bazy? A w którym miejscu go robić? Nazwy menu pobieram za pomocą WHILE i w pętli mi się wypisują w menu. To rpzy przycisku w tej pętli czy może na samym początku każdego skryptu z podstroną?

A to nie wpłynie na szybość otwierania obiektu?


--------------------
Jeśli Ci pomogłem kliknij "Pomógł"
Jeśli Ty mi pomogłeś kliknę "Pomógł"
Go to the top of the page
+Quote Post
erix
post 17.11.2008, 16:58:55
Post #4





Grupa: Moderatorzy
Postów: 15 467
Pomógł: 1451
Dołączył: 25.04.2005
Skąd: Szczebrzeszyn/Rzeszów




Cytat
No tak myślałem, czyli przy każdym elemencie muszę robić update do bazy?

No raczej.

Cytat
Nazwy menu pobieram za pomocą WHILE i w pętli mi się wypisują w menu.

Każdy element w menu ma chyba swój unikalny ID?

Cytat
To rpzy przycisku w tej pętli czy może na samym początku każdego skryptu z podstroną?

Przy otwieraniu podstrony.

Cytat
A to nie wpłynie na szybość otwierania obiektu?

Każde zapytanie do bazy spowalnia. winksmiley.jpg Możesz wprowadzić np. coś takiego, że odwiedziny będą zapisywane do pliku i po - powiedzmy - 10 uaktualniasz bazę i zerujesz plik.


--------------------

ZCE :: Pisząc PW załączaj LINK DO TEMATU i TYLKO w sprawach moderacji :: jakiś błąd - a TREŚĆ BŁĘDU? :: nie ponaglaj z odpowiedzią via PW!
Go to the top of the page
+Quote Post

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Wersja Lo-Fi Aktualny czas: 14.08.2025 - 15:12